Michael Harriman commits to AFC Rushden & Diamonds

AFC Rushden & Diamonds manager Michael Harriman has agreed to remain at the club next season, it has been confirmed.

Harriman first took charge at the end of October following the departure of Chris Nunn, in what was his first managerial role.

The club found themselves 14 points from safety in mid-January, having picked up just four points all season.

However, a remarkable turnaround saw Diamonds take the relegation fight to the final day of the season in the NPL Midlands Division before eventually succumbing to the drop on goal difference, despite a 2-0 victory at Walsall Wood.

“I’m absolutely delighted to be staying on as manager for next season," he said.

"On reflection, whilst the end result wasn’t what we had hoped, I have learned so much over the last six months and there were a lot of positives for us to take forward.

"The support I’ve received from the club as a whole has been fantastic. I’ve loved every single moment so far and I’m looking forward to making more memories with this amazing club."

So far during Harriman's tenure, Diamonds have claimed silverware by winning the Northants Hillier Senior Cup for the first time since 2019.

Despite their relegation from Step 4, the club have been quick to retain Harriman and cited "the transformation around the club over the last few months" as a key reason behind their decision.

Chairman Rob Usher said: "The turnaround in results and performances over the second half of the season made it a no-brainer to offer Michael the opportunity to carry on into next season.

"This was a view unanimously agreed by the board. Michael brings a huge amount of experience from his professional career and continues to build a culture around the first team that fosters a winning mentality.

"I am delighted that Michael will continue to lead the club into next season, and look forward to a more stable and positive campaign in 2024/25.”
